A blueprint of a map designed to show water table levels within the San Fernando Valley. Sixteen wells were examined with depths between 818 feet (central valley) and 404 feet (at the narrows). Rancho El Escorpion (Canoga Park) on the west, Verdugo wash and City of Los Angeles on the east and south, Sylmar area on the north. Area of Hollywood and Beverly Hills noted as "Cahuenga Valley." Routes of Pacoima and Tujunga Washes reinforces Los Angeles City claim to water underlying the San Fernando Valley. "L. Friel, C. E." Relief: hachures. Projection: Plane.
